Output 032602edb162aa9560883ab1e276489f2373ce7d9303fc1538a85ad18e467aa6:40

value
285595
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9f94975ca555bba22a88e88b4a2d32c972e9bd76 OP_EQUAL
address
3GEoNM3PEsXtx2cwgPTY7TfbhKY24KCAj8
transaction
032602edb162aa9560883ab1e276489f2373ce7d9303fc1538a85ad18e467aa6
spent
true